The problem with most email finder tools

Over the past few years many email finder tools have entered the market which claim to make the process of finding anyone's email very easy. However, this is not often the case. Here's what I've noticed with most of them:

  • 👎 They charge you 'per email search' - This means that, even if they do not manage to find the email of the person you are searching for, you still get charged for the search.
  • 👎 They only rely on publicly accessible data - This means that when they search for an email, they only check to see if a person's email was mentioned on a website. Most often than not, this doesn't return any results (because people don't just randomly throw their emails on websites)
  • 👎 The emails they provide are invalid - Even if they return an email address, there is a high chance that it is invalid.This is a big con because it means that when you send out an email to this address, it will likely 'bounce'. Having a high bounce rate will massively hurt your deliverability, which will lead to your emails ending up in the spam box.
